Transaction d6e6b3fe34e158d04e40e137a51609e3b7f562cdf90a52c84bc985021d00ca5c

block
3c7786b38aa755cf9281796ad97a6d8abd158c23d7cd13c1413d9be62da1d7fc

1 Input

23 Outputs